S&W 629 4 inch

#1

Post by 2farnorth »

Purchased new about 1989. About 800 rounds through it, 80% WERE 44 spl. Comes with about 300 rounds of factory and reloaded ammo. Mag reloads are medium loads. Will include a shoulder holster and belt holster that are well used but servicable, 2 speed loaders, original wood grips/stocks.

$675.00 ftf with chl/ltc. Will meet within reasonable distance of DFW. ,
